Hembera climbs to 2nd in Metro scoring

SPRINGVILLE - Shelby Hembera scored 27 points and grabbed 12 rebounds Tuesday night as Cedar Valley Christian topped Prince of Peace, 52-42, ina Tri-Rivers Conference basketball game in Springville.

Hembera moved into second place on the career scoring chart for Metro girls 5-on-5 basketball players with 1,853 points. She passed Shelley Sheetz, who scored 1,831 points for Kennedy from 1987-91.

Anne O'Neil is the all-time leader with 2,494 points for Kennedy from 1996-2000.

Cedar Valley (7-3) led by only one point at halftime, 23-22. The Huskies opened a 15-point lead in the second half to secure the victory.

Freshman Molly Hembera scored 13 points for Cedar Valley. Krista Atkinson scored 14 points for Prince of Peace, which fell to 0-14.

PRINCE OF PEACE (42): Corpuz 1 0-0 3, Schnier 5 1-2 11, Atkinson 6 0-0 14, Divarco 3 2-4 8, Kuehn 3 0-0 6, Campbell 0 0-0 0. Totals 18 3-6 42.

CEDAR VALLEY (52): S. Hembera 12 3-4 27, Slagle 2 0-0 4, Masterson 1 0-0 2, M. Hembera 6 1-2 13, Fields 0 0-1 0, Cechota 1 0-0 2, Cach 2 0-0 4, Mafuta 0 0-0 0. Totals 24 4-7 52.

Halftime - Cedar Valley 23, Prince of Peace 22. 3-point goals - Prince of Peace 3 (Atkinson 2, Corpuz 1), Cedar Valley none.
